Abstract

Integrating local wisdom into educational materials is essential for fostering students' cultural literacy. This study investigates the validity and effectiveness of the Tombak Kiai Upas folk storytelling book in enhancing the cultural literacy of fifth-grade students. A Research and Development (RD) approach was employed, utilizing the ADDIE model comprising analysis, design, development, implementation, and evaluation stages. The study involved 156 fifth-grade students from four elementary schools in Pakel District. Data were collected through expert validations (material and media) and pre-test/post-test assessments conducted during both small- and large-scale trials. The validation phase demonstrated high feasibility, with material experts awarding a 97% score and media experts a 95% score, based on criteria such as content relevance, completeness, and practicality. Effectiveness testing utilized the N-gain formula, revealing an average improvement score of 0.6587 (categorized as medium), alongside a 30-point increase from pre-test to post-test results. These findings confirm that the Tombak Kiai Upas storytelling book effectively enhances cultural literacy among fifth-grade students. The integration of local cultural elements within the narrative supports engagement and deeper understanding, aligning with current educational strategies focused on cultural competency.The Tombak Kiai Upas folk storytelling book is both valid and effective as a learning medium, highlighting the value of local wisdom-based educational resources in promoting cultural literacy at the elementary level.
